😍 What is Edify 3D?
NVIDIA Edify 3D is an AI-powered platform designed to create high-quality 3D models from simple text prompts or reference images. It leverages cutting-edge AI technologies, including multi-view diffusion models and Transformers, to generate detailed 3D assets with impressive speed and accuracy.
Why is this important? As industries like video game design, film production, and augmented reality continue to grow, the demand for high-quality 3D assets is skyrocketing. Edify 3D simplifies and accelerates the creation process, making it accessible to users without specialized skills or expensive software. This democratization of 3D content creation is a game-changer, enabling more creators to bring their visions to life.
🔬 How does it work?
At the heart of Edify 3D is a sophisticated pipeline that begins with an input—either a text prompt or a reference image. The process involves several key steps:
Multi-View Diffusion Models: These models generate a series of 2D images of the object from different viewpoints, capturing its RGB appearance and surface normals. This step is crucial for understanding the object's geometry and texture.
Reconstruction Model: Using the generated images, a Transformer-based reconstruction model predicts a neural representation of the 3D object. This involves processing latent tokens to create a signed distance function (SDF), which defines the object's surface.
Final Output: The result is a 3D mesh with clean geometry, UV maps, and high-resolution textures up to 4K. These assets are compatible with standard 3D modeling software and support physically based rendering (PBR) materials.

🧊 Why is it useful?
The platform's advanced content generation capabilities are a major draw. Users appreciate the ability to produce high-quality 4K images, 3D assets, and PBR materials with ease. Additionally, Edify offers customization features, allowing users to train the AI on their own data for bespoke model creation. This flexibility makes it a revolutionary tool for AI creators.
Edify 3D is being embraced by major players like Shutterstock, Getty Images, and Adobe, who are integrating it into their platforms to enhance 3D content creation. These partnerships are expanding Edify's reach, providing creators with powerful tools to generate and fine-tune 3D assets.
Competitors / Landscape?
Edify 3D faces competition from tools like LGM 3D, Blender Copilot, and Sloyd, which also offer AI-powered 3D modeling capabilities. However, Edify's unique combination of diffusion models, Transformers, and integration with NVIDIA's ecosystem gives it a competitive edge.
Future
Looking ahead, NVIDIA is focused on expanding Edify 3D's capabilities and integrations. The platform is being integrated with NVIDIA Omniverse and other services to enhance 3D asset creation for a wide range of applications, from games to marketing content.
